Management dilemmas in pineoblastoma recurrence diagnosed during pregnancy.
Sonal GargDilip K MauryaGopalakrishnan M SasidharanShyama S PremPrasanth GanesanRamkumar GovindarajalouNishad PlakkalAnish KeepanasserilPublished in: Obstetric medicine (2020)
Pineoblastoma is an extremely rare intracranial neoplasm, with increased risk of craniospinal metastasis. There is only one case reported in the literature who presented during pregnancy. Described here is a woman who presented at five months of gestation with recurrence of pineoblastoma, who had previously defaulted adjuvant therapy following surgical decompression. The challenges in the diagnosis and treatment of pineoblastoma and its effects on pregnancy are also discussed.
